Job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Speech and Language Therapist to join our healthcare team. The successful candidate will be responsible for assessing, diagnosing, and treating a diverse range of speech, language, and communication disorders across Children ages 11\- 16 This role offers an opportunity to make a meaningful difference in patients' lives by providing specialised therapeutic interventions.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ct comprehensive assessments of patients’ speech, language, voice, and swallowing functions.

  • Develop personalised treatment plans tailored to individual needs, goals, and medical backgrounds.

  • Deliver evidence\-based therapy sessions using a variety of techniques and tools.

  • Monitor patient progress regularly and adjust treatment strategies accordingly.

  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ams including doctors, psychologists, and occupational therapists to ensure holistic care.

  • Educate patients and their families about communication strategies and exercises to support ongoing development outside of therapy sessions.

  • Maintain accurate documentation of assessments, treatment plans, progress notes, and outcomes in compliance with healthcare regulations.

  • Stay updated with the latest research and advancements in speech therapy practices.
Requirements
  • Qualification as a recognised Speech and Language Therapist or equivalent qualification recognised within the UK healthcare system.

  • Proven experience in speech therapy across different age groups is desirable but not essential for recent graduates with relevant placements.

  • Strong knowledge of physiology related to speech, voice production, and swallowing mechanisms.

  • Familiarity with medical terminology relevant to communication disorders.

  • Solid understanding of anatomy as it pertains to speech production and respiratory functions.

  • Excellent organ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ple cases effectively.

  • Compassionate approach with excellent communication skills to work effectively with patients of all ages and backgrounds.

  • Ability to work independently as well as part of a multidisciplinary team. This role offers an enriching environment where you can utilise your specialised skills to improve patients’ quality of life through expert speech therapy interventions.
Pay: £150\.00 per day

Work Location: In person
